MCP, or 1-methylcyclopropene, is an environmentally friendly treatment that effectively inhibits the effects of ethylene gas, which is a natural plant hormone responsible for the aging and ripening of flowers. Ethylene exposure can lead to faster senescence in flowers, ultimately reducing their shelf life and visual appeal. MCP works by blocking the receptors that ethylene binds to, thereby delaying the wilting process and extending the longevity of floral arrangements. Its targeted action helps maintain flower quality and supports sustainable practices in the floral industry.

The other options do not provide the same benefits. Citric acid is often used as a preservative or acidifier but does not specifically counter ethylene's effects. Chlorine bleach is used for sanitizing but can be harmful to flowers and does not address ethylene exposure. Vinegar solution may alter the acidity of water and can help to reduce bacteria but also does not specifically inhibit ethylene's effects on flowers.
